UPDATE: KCMO police standoff ends, robbery suspects arrested

UPDATE: Just before 2 a.m., police forced their way into the house and arrested three suspects.

Robbery suspects were in a standoff with police in southeast Kansas City Thursday night. 

The suspects, two men and a woman, were in a home near Gregory Boulevard and Bales Avenue. 

The robberies began near downtown and continued in the Country Club Plaza area and in Brookside.

Police said the suspects used Mace to stun their victims and take their belongings. They also used physical violence to take a woman's dog and drove off in a van.

Officers spotted the van after a robbery in south Kansas City.

A short chase ended when the van crashed and the suspects ran into the house.

Police found the stolen dog in the van after the crash, according to a department spokesman.
